IMMERROT 6 PCS 15.3 Inch Ground Anchors Heavy Duty for High …

Rating: 277 reviews from 1 sources

Reviews

Selected Review of 277 Reviews

These are super great! Anchor almost anything. Good price or value fir the money and Ease to use.Read full review

www.amazon.com